Cary Greer

Cary Greer is a native of Canada, having made Tennessee his home for the last 16 years. Cary attended Southern Adventist University in Collegedale, Tennessee. Cary attended many training courses as he worked toward his BOCP Certification including, but not limited to: the Rheo Course and Advanced Rheo Course, the OWWTT Shape Capture, the Suspension and Socket Design Course, the MAS Socket Design course, the Utah Arm Course, to name several. Cary has worked with all ages in helping patients achieve their goals after limb loss. He takes the time to listen to the patients needs and educate them about their options. He combines high quality with the latest technology for his patients. Cary joined PPS Orthotic & Prosthetic Services in 2008, providing prosthetic expertise in the fabrication lab as well a providing patient care in the greater Chattanooga area. Cary brings over 10 years experience to our organization and specializes in lower extremity prosthetics providing custom ultra-light prosthetics.

Dan Powers

Dan Powers in a native of Detroit Michigan, but graduated from high school in Cookeville, Tennessee. Dan spent about ten years in the Marine Corps with billets in Electrical Equipment Repair, Marine Corps Drill Instructor and Public Affairs Staff Non-Commissioned Officer. After his military experience Dan decided to attend college at Tennessee Technological University which was pre professional program for Orthotic and Prosthetic School. Once his prerequisites were complete he finished with his B.S. in Prosthetics & Orthotics at the University of Texas, Southwestern Medical Center. Dan did his residency at Cook's Orthopedics in Cookeville Tennessee. Upon completion Dan spent the next several years in Houston with a startup company and back in Cookeville giving quality patient care. Dan developed a custom AFO product line for the Houston Podiatry market. Dan is an LPO, CP, BOCO and has been with PPS Orthotic & Prosthetic Services since April 2014 and is the newest member of the team. He takes pride in listening to the patients needs and satisfying the fit and function of their device.

Nadine Bourg

Nadine Bourg graduated from Newington Certificate Program in 1999 and completed her residency at the University of Michigan Orthotic and Prosthetic Program. She joined the staff of Scottish Rite Hospital for Children in Dallas, Texas where she worked with a broad range of pediatric issues. She has a special interest in clubfoot care & scoliosis care as well as pediatrics in general. She offers a broad range of scoliosis interventions that include the Boston Internal TLSO, Charleston TLSO & Spine Cor TLSO. Her experience includes acute trauma care, cerebral palsy, post-CVA care and lower extremity gait dynamics. She holds a B.S. in Medical Record Administration and worked in the Outdoor Recreation Industry as a white water raft guide and white water canoe instructor. She discovered the Orthotic Field when a friend was paralyzed in a kayaking accident. That experience opened a new world of service which she continues to enjoy.
